Past the realm of conventional 3D printing products lies another flexible choice: polyurethane foam, typically known as PU foam. This lightweight material is available in different thickness and kinds, making it an important tool for suppliers in Melbourne. PU foam sheets can be used to create lightweight mockups of products, enabling designers to evaluate size, feel, and ergonomics before progressing with even more permanent products. PU foam's ability to be machined and shaped also makes it ideal for developing elaborate molds for casting other products, using a cost-effective choice to standard metal molds.

For projects needing unrivaled precision and control, CNC machining solutions in Melbourne offer the ultimate solution. CNC (Computer Numerical Control) machining uses computer-aided layout (CAD) software application to regulate automated device devices. This allows for incredibly exact cutting, exploration, and shaping of a vast array of products. From delicate parts for electronic devices to high-strength components for the automotive industry, CNC machining can handle even one of the most requiring jobs. The capability to work with various products like light weight aluminum, steel, timber, and even plastics makes CNC machining a versatile alternative for makers in Melbourne.

An additional crucial element in sustainable practices is harnessing the power of the sun. Solar inverters play an important role in this process. Solar inverter suppliers in Melbourne can aid organizations and house owners take advantage of the sunlight's energy by transforming straight current (DC) power produced by photovoltaic panels into functional rotating present (A/C) power. This a/c electrical power can after that be seamlessly incorporated into the existing electrical check here grid, powering homes and organizations with tidy, renewable energy.
